Carla Molinaro loves a challenge. Even before smashing the Lands End to John O'Groats (LEJOG) record with a time of 12 days 30 mins and 14 seconds, she has challenged herself in the most unique ways. In this episode, Jody and David speak to Carla and find out more about her recent LEJOG record as well as her rather unusual preparation for Comrades Marathon which she preceded with a 19 day run from Cape Town to Comrades averaging around 60km a day.
